Transaction 8e98f8711f4a7cf05b19771b75a840b5618631892565b1afd169b51cf2275759
3 Input
2 Outputs
- 8e98f8711f4a7cf05b19771b75a840b5618631892565b1afd169b51cf2275759:0
- 8e98f8711f4a7cf05b19771b75a840b5618631892565b1afd169b51cf2275759:1
value 5847668
address 19cbm1a8HCzSV6JmDBLYydTepYtZUZq2zB
value 1399138
address 3BMEXsVcZ5NTGQHpgvPG7gT3giRCWe9sKv